Tim Seeley (1976–) is an American comic book artist who has worked for both Marvel Comics and Devil's Due Press. He has worked on Forgotten Realms: The Dark Elf Trilogy, G.I. Joe and Hack/Slash for Devil's Due, and New Exiles for Marvel.

Seeley worked as a penciller on Devil's Due's second G.I Joe vs. The Transformers series, And wrote the script for both The Art of War and Black Horizon.
